55 A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
66 AN ACT
77 relating to the use of alternate electronic reporting databases for
88 over-the-counter sales of ephedrine, pseudoephedrine, and
99 norpseudoephedrine.
1010 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
1111 SECTION 1. Section 486.005, Health and Safety Code, is
1212 amended by amending Subsection (b) and adding Subsection (b-1) to
1313 read as follows:
1414 (b) Except as provided by Subsection (b-1), this [This]
1515 chapter preempts and supersedes a local ordinance, rule, or
1616 regulation adopted by a political subdivision of this state
1717 pertaining to over-the-counter sales of products that contain
1818 ephedrine, pseudoephedrine, or norpseudoephedrine.
1919 (b-1) This section does not preclude a political
2020 subdivision from adopting an ordinance, rule, or regulation
2121 authorizing or requiring a business establishment in that political
2222 subdivision that engages in over-the-counter sales of products
2323 containing ephedrine, pseudoephedrine, or norpseudoephedrine to
2424 use an electronic reporting database in addition to any other
2525 reporting or recordkeeping required under this chapter.
2626 SECTION 2. This Act takes effect September 1, 2011.
